1. Use tension rods for extra hanging space

If your closet doesn’t have enough hanging space, then tension rods can be your best friend. Simply install them between two walls or shelves, and you’ll have instant hanging space for your clothes. You can also use them to hang scarves, belts, and other accessories.

2. Use a shoe organizer for small items

Shoe organizers aren’t just for shoes. You can use them to store small items like socks, underwear, and even jewelry. Hang one on the back of your closet door and you’ll have easy access to all your small items.

3. Sort clothes by color

Sorting your clothes by color can make a big difference in how organized your closet looks. Not only does it look visually appealing, but it also makes it easier to find what you’re looking for. Plus, it makes it easier to put outfits together.

4. Use drawer dividers

If you have drawers in your closet, then drawer dividers can be a game-changer. They help keep your clothes organized and prevent them from getting mixed up. You can use them for everything from underwear to t-shirts.

5. Hang clothes by category

Another way to organize your closet is to hang clothes by category. For example, you can hang all your shirts together, all your pants together, and so on. This makes it easier to find what you’re looking for and keeps your closet looking neat and tidy.

6. Use shelf dividers

If you have shelves in your closet, then shelf dividers can help keep things organized. They prevent items from falling over and getting mixed up. You can use them for everything from purses to folded clothes.

7. Use clear storage bins

Clear storage bins are a great way to store items that you don’t use very often. They keep things organized and make it easy to see what’s inside. You can use them for everything from seasonal clothing to extra bedding.
